8. Issue the file show command to display the MPLS trace file. You need to specify the
file location and file name (the file is located in /var/log/. The following shows sample
trace file output is taken from an MPLS trace file named auto-band-trace.0.gz on a
router configured with an LSP named E-D. The trace file shows that LSP E-D is
operating over its reserved bandwidth limit initially. At Oct 30 17:15:26, the router
triggers an automatic bandwidth adjustment (you might see two sessions for an LSP
undergoing an automatic bandwidth adjustment). By Oct 30 17:15:57, the LSP has
been reestablished at a higher bandwidth and is now shown using less than 100
percent of its Reserved Bw (reserved bandwidth).
